Frequently Asked Questions

  • Where is Bay Of Islands located?

    Bay Of Islands is in the Northland Region of New Zealand, spread around subtropical coastal waters and lush peninsulas. The area has historic towns and scenic harbor views, blending culture and natural beauty.

  • When is the best time to visit Bay Of Islands?

    Warm temperatures are frequent from late spring to early autumn, with summer days around 74°F (24°C), making water activities and outdoor exploring often recommended. Cooler months have more rainfall and mild temperatures, suiting quieter visits.

  • What are some things to do near Bay Of Islands?

    You can explore boat tours among sheltered coves, visit historic sites like the Waitangi Treaty Grounds, or join wildlife cruises to spot dolphins. The surrounding towns have local art galleries, wharf markets, and traditional cuisine.

  • How is the weather near Bay Of Islands?

    Bay Of Islands has a mild, subtropical climate with summer temperatures near 74°F (24°C) and winter lows around 47°F (9°C). Rain is evenly spread, with slightly wetter conditions in winter, so visitors often pack flexible layers and light rain gear.
